Three More Openly Gay Pols Added to Obama’s Team Roster

The number of gay and lesbian appointment’s continue to grow on a daily basis within the Obama administration and while you can read about the most prominent in today’s feature, there are three more rumored to be officially announced soon: David Medina will be Michelle Obama’s Deputy Chief of Staff, Dave Noble will be the President’s liaison to NASA and Karine Jean-Pierre will be liaison to the Department of Labor.

The Washington Blade reports:

“President-elect Barack Obama’s transition team has selected three more openly gay people to serve in his administration, according to a prominent Democratic activist.

The activist, who spoke to the Blade on condition of anonymity because he was not authorized to discuss the selections, said David Medina, a gay man who is a former national political director for John Edwards’ presidential campaign, has been tapped as deputy chief of staff for Michelle Obama.

Medina is a member of the Human Rights Campaign’s board of directors and has a seat on the organization’s public policy committee.

Dave Noble, a gay man led efforts to mobilize gay voters for Obama’s presidential campaign, will serve as the White House’s liaison to NASA, the activist said.

Noble was formerly an official with the National Stonewall Democrats and the National Gay & Lesbian Task Force.

Karine Jean-Pierre, a lesbian, has been selected to be the White House liaison to the Department of Labor, the activist said.

Jean-Pierre was a regional political director for Obama’s presidential campaign, after working on John Edwards’ 2008 presidential campaign. She has also worked at the Center for Community & Corporate Ethics in a program called “Wal-Mart Watch,” an initiative aimed at encouraging the retailer to change its business practices.”
